instant ramen "yaki soba"
This is a dish I created using the "Instant" Ramen or Ichiban Noodle package. I used the spice it came with as my spices with a touch of my own ingredients. OTHER GREAT RECIPE USING INSTANT NOODLES:This Instant Noodles are great in salads, too! Prepare noodles to a crisp using your oven, then mixed with lettuce, shredded cabbage, shredded carrots and then mix the spice packet with 1 tsp. brown sugar, shredded ginger and sesame oil for your dressing. Very good to create your own Asian Salad recipe. (You can add anything you desire)

Ingredients
- 2-3 packages ramen noodles (any flavor)
- 1 package ramen spice packet (in ramen pkg)
- 1/4 medium cabbage (1/2" cubes)
- 1 large carrot (split in half and wedged cut)
- 2 sprigs green onions (1" cut)
- 1 clove garlic (chopped)
- 1 tablespoon fresh ginger (shedded)
- 1/2 medium onions (sliced)
- 1 cup chicken breast (thin sliced)
- 6 medium shrimp (optional)
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
- 1/4 cup water, as needed
- 2 cups bean sprouts
- 2 tablespoons red pickled ginger (for garnish)
- 3 pinches furikake sprinkles (any asian market)
How To Make instant ramen "yaki soba"
-
Step 1Saute onions, garlic and ginger. Once they turn translucent, add the chicken and stir fry for 5 minutes or until cooked.
-
Step 2Add soy sauce and ramen spice (packet) and stir well. Add carrots, green onions and cabbage cover for 1 minute. Add sesame oil and cover.
-
Step 3Add the ramen dry noodles with 1/4 cup water and bring to boil. Using 2 spatulas, lift and toss noodles to mix with meat and veggies. Add the bean sprouts and cover and let it simmer until the noodles are cooked.
-
Step 4Serve in a bowl or plate. Sprinkle furikake on top and garnish with the red pickled ginger and chopped green onions.
